STRATEGIC GROWTH AND RURAL CONSERVATION PROGRAM <br />Draft(10.1.2007~ <br />practices and energy-efficient structures would accrue to all of the remaining SGRC <br />transactions. <br />Option Number 2: Modify Strategic Growth and Rural Conservation Area Extent or <br />Conditions. By reducing the amount of land eligible to participate in the SGRC <br />program, there will be fewer participants. For example, increasing minimum parcel size <br />to something greater than 50 acres would sharply reduce the amount of Rural <br />Conservation participation, as would limiting the Rural Conservation areas to the three <br />critical watersheds in Orange County or productive farming operations. The effect <br />would be to have a more focused conservation program with fewer participants, and <br />.the potential for fewer SGRC transactions. <br />Orange County, North Cazolina <br />
